Am persons who may be desirous of bringing out Kelations or Friends—or Settlers who wish to bring out Sliepheras, Laborers, or Mechanics, to bo selected by tiicir eorrrsuonnenti ill C-real ~ri: alii and ilVlaml, will fco enabled to do bo on the loilowing terras. Anv householder or other person who shall by surety or otherwise give sumcieut seauvity for the repayment of passage money, shall be entitled after signing promissory notes for the amount of suelt passage, to apply to the Immigration Agent at Napier, giving the name and address of the person or persons whom they desire to bring out, and on so doing the Provincial A„ r ent m London will be instructed to provide a passage to Napier, giving for each immigrant at a rate not exceeding £lB per adult. Promissory Antes for a like amount •will a'so have to be given by intending! 3 lumigi uni a to the Provincial Agent in London. If the person coming, or his Agent, accepts of a passage and refuses or neglect? to avail himself thereof after notice bus been given in writing t hat the vessel is to sail, t he part v so doing shall be iiaole to iorlcithai. of the passage money. In the event of death on the voyage halt onlv of the passage money siiail be charged. The passsage money is advanced in the lirst instance by trie Provincial Government subject to repayment in loin equal half-yearly instalments of £1 id’s each, commencing from the date oi arrival at .Napier. X ■ tA'-GiSjfssi J) RE LI MIN ARY NOTICE. Tub following BLOCKS of LAND, cbieflj Agricultural, will be offered for bale b\ the Provincial Government: 1. A Block at or near the entrance to the •40-uule Bush, comprising about v>,Utß acres. 2. A Block of 12,000 acres at Table Gape. 3. Suburban Allotments at tb* Ngaruroro Bridge. 4. 503 acres of Agricultural Laud at Waikari. 5. 800 acres of Rural Land at Te Wai roa. G. 400 seres of Bush Land at the Pobub 7. Block containing 1,905 acres of rich Agricultural Land, situated on the main line of road and in tus centre of the Ahuiiri Plains, distant about 2 miles south oi’ the lowa of Havelock, and about 16 miles from the Town of Napier. This Block is admirably adapted for ugricultural purposes. 8. 4,500 acres of good Grazing Land at Waikari. The size of the several allotments in each of the Blocks specified, and date of sale, ■will be duly notified in the 1 Provincial Government Gazette.’ Block 7 trill be laid otT into sections varying from 40 to 200 acres.
